Cheltenham Township recently announced that it is looking to fill the open positions of Parks and Recreation Director and Recreation Program Coordinator.
The new Parks and Recreation Director will replace the outgoing Fabien Desrouleaux, who started the role in late 2022. The Recreation Program Coordinator position was formerly held by Kelly Rebitz, who served the role for more than 15 years.
Rebitz is still employed with the Township as the de facto Program Coordinator for the time being.
“Parks and Rec will continue to function as normal,” Rebitz said. “We’re working on some fall events, and we’re planning to hold a smaller event in place of the annual Harvest Fest, which will take place on Saturday, October 14. Our Hayride and Bonfire is going to be held on November 3. We’re also working on a repeat of the Halloween event, one of which will take place outside of the La Mott Community Center on October 28, and another outside of Roland Community Center on October 29.”
“The last time we had a Harvest Fest, we had six full-time staff members. We just don’t have the manpower we used to have to hold an event like that,” Rebitz said.
Residents can check the Township’s website for updated information regarding the events. Details may change going forward.
